Palette – rhomboid PAL-0086

By Hendrickx, Stan

Hiw

, Tomb U317.

1900 : Egypt Exploration Fund excavation.

Sydney, Chau Chak Wing Museum, University of Sydney, NM00.99 (127).

Date : Naqada I–II (?)

Tomb U317 is not mentioned in Petrie's Diospolis Parva (1901). General range of rhomboid palettes production.

Material : Greywacke

Preservation : Complete

Description

The rhomboid palette has angular projections at the ends of the shorter axis and pointed extremities.

 

Object use

The palette has been used, causing on both faces shallow hollowing in the central area. There are races of red discolouration on one face, and traces of green on the other.

Additional information

Comments

The excavator's mark U317, written in pencil, is faintly visible on one side of the palette.
